9 month old suddenly hard to settle

1 reply

Lottiebugz22 · 09/09/2019 10:58

We have been very lucky with our dd. She started sleeping through from 7pm-7.30am from about 6-8 weeks old but just this last couple of weeks she has been so hard to settle for a nap and at bedtime. I end up having to go up and down about 5 times before she settles to sleep and then she rolls and wakes up at around 3am etc and I have to go and settle her again. I don't really know why she's doing it and what I can do to stop it. It's a massive shock to our systems lol I feel knackered.

8-10 mo sleep regression. Very normal as there's a lot going on developmentally.

Yes it's a shock when you've been so lucky so far (to be honest your new nights sound like our better ones for most of the first year) but it will pass as development phases change. You can't stop it, she's not doing it on purpose but her brain is so busy growing and changing, she can't help it.

And yes, child sleep does get worse as well as better.
